 Can you believe it is near the end of another school year and almost time for graduations. When making graduation cards I like to use the school colors. Our local high school colors are red, white, and blue.



The mortarboard embossing folder is unlabeled. I used layers of red white and blue. The congrats is an old wood block stamp. I added some red and blue punched stars for accents. The black mortarboard is a sticker.
